TROOPS RETURNING
BY THE CORDOBA. THE AUCKLAND PASSENGERS. The Defence Department issued to-day a nominal roll of troops returning by the transport Cordora, at present notified as due at Wellington on August 30. Appended is a lint of the men aboard her belonging to the Auckland district:—
